Podcast Creation Tools GarageBand - Audacity - SoundTrap

OVERVIEW

There are many different tools in circulation today that can be used to do all the things you need to do to complete a podcast: putting together multiple audio files, adding in sound effects, controlling transitions, and so on. So which one should you choose? It may depend on what you're looking for. Here is a primer on three of the most popular tools out there.

GARAGEBAND

TOOL #1: GARAGEBAND

Overview of the Tool

GarageBand is a free digital audio workstation that comes as a built-in with Macintosh computers. It has a library of free musical instrument MIDI sounds and is designed with the purpose of of creating, playing back, and editing multiple sound files at once.

Pros

  • Comes built-in with Macintosh computers
  • Very good at handling multiple individual tracks
  • You can record audio straight into the interface
  • Simple to learn

Cons

  • You essentially need a Macintosh computer to use it

AUDACITY

TOOL #2: AUDACITY

Overview of the Tool

Audacity is a free, open-source digital audio editor that can be found online. It works with any operating system and has a wide range of effects available for audio manipulation.

Pros

  • Can be used with any operating system - not just Macs
  • Great for manipulating one audio file at a time - many capabilities available

Cons

  • Only supports uploads of existing MIDI files - you can't record straight into it
  • Steeper learning curve
  • Slightly more primitive interface when working with more than a few audio files simultaneously

SOUNDTRAP

tool #3: soundtrap

Overview of the Tool

SoundTrap is a music creation interface that allows collaborative music creation. It is browser-based and has a library of loops and audio features like GarageBand.

Pros

  • Online - can be easily saved and accessed anywhere
  • Multiple creators can contribute to a project at once
  • Simple to learn, based off of analogy with GarageBand

Cons

  • A paid subscription is required after you have made 5 projects
